Key Factors to Consider Before Buying
Before clicking "Add to Basket," buyers must examine a number of vital elements to ensure the machine matches their home, spending plan, and fitness level.
1. Motor Power (CHP)
Continuous Horsepower (CHP) measures the power output of the motor over continual periods.
- Under 2.0 CHP: Suitable mainly for light walking.
- 2.0 to 2.5 CHP: Ideal for joggers and light runners.
- 3.0 CHP and above: Necessary for serious runners, heavy usage, or homes with numerous users.
2. Running Deck Size
The dimensions of the running belt directly effect comfort and safety.
- Strolling: Minimum length of 120 cm x width of 40 cm.
- Running (Average height): Minimum length of 140 cm x width of 45 cm.
- Tall Runners/ Sprints: Length of 150 cm x width of 50 cm or more.
3. Folding vs. Non-Folding
Area is at a premium in lots of UK homes. Folding treadmills include hydraulic systems enabling the deck to raise vertically, substantially reducing the flooring footprint when not in usage. Non-folding models tend to offer a sturdier, commercial-grade feel but need devoted long-term area.
4. Cushioning Systems
Outdoor running takes a heavy toll on joints. Search for treadmills geared up with elastomer cushioning or shock-absorption decks, which decrease effect by approximately 30% compared to running on asphalt.
Contrast of Popular Treadmill Categories in the UK
To help narrow down the choices, the marketplace can be broken down into 3 primary classifications based upon budget and utilize case:
| Category | Rate Range (approx.) | Best For | Secret Features |
|---|---|---|---|
| Spending plan/ Entry-Level | ₤ 300-- ₤ 600 | Strolling, light running, little areas | Compact, typically folding, fundamental LCD consoles, manual incline. |
| Mid-Range/ All-Rounder | ₤ 600-- ₤ 1,200 | Routine runners, families, physical fitness enthusiasts | Stronger motors (2.5-- 3.0 CHP), electronic slope, Bluetooth, app compatibility (e.g., Zwift, Kinomap). |
| High-End/ Commercial | ₤ 1,200+ | Marathon training, heavy day-to-day use, tech fans | Enormous decks, high top speeds, large HD touchscreens, advanced interactive training. |
Leading Maintenance Tips for UK Treadmill Owners
To protect the financial investment, routine maintenance is important. Overlooking a treadmill can lead to premature belt wear and motor burnout.
- Lubrication: Most treadmills require silicone-based lubricant under the running belt every 3 to 6 months, depending upon use.
- Keep It Clean: Dust and animal hair can get drawn into the motor hood. Vacuum around and under the machine weekly.
- Utilize a Surge Protector: Electrical surges can fry the delicate console motherboard. Constantly plug the treadmill directly into a surge-protected extension lead.
- Inspect Alignment: Periodically check the running belt to ensure it is centered and not rubbing versus the side rails.
Often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. Do I need professional assembly for a treadmill purchased online?
The majority of home treadmills delivered in the UK show up 80% pre-assembled. While two individuals are normally needed to unload and finish assembly (typically connecting the console arms and tightening a couple of bolts), manufacturers supply clear guidelines and tools. Nevertheless, premium sturdy models frequently include white-glove assembly services.
2. Just how much area do I need to leave around a treadmill?
For safety reasons, makers recommend leaving at least 2 metres of clear area behind the treadmill and 0.5 metres on each side. This guarantees safety in case of a slip or fall.
3. Will a treadmill increase my household electrical energy expense substantially?
Running a treadmill uses approximately the exact same quantity of electricity as a basic toaster or hair dryer (around 600 to 1000 watts throughout active usage). For a 30-minute everyday run, the effect on a regular monthly UK energy expense is normally very little-- usually simply a couple of pounds.
